配置日志服务器时,有哪些关键命令需要注意和掌握?

在IT运维中,日志服务器的配置是确保系统稳定性和安全性的关键环节,以下是一篇关于配置日志服务器的详细指南,包括必要的命令和步骤。

配置日志服务器的基本步骤

安装日志服务器软件

需要选择并安装合适的日志服务器软件,以下是一些流行的日志服务器软件及其安装命令:

  • Rsyslog

    sudo apt-get install rsyslog

    或者

    sudo yum install rsyslog
  • Syslog-ng

    sudo apt-get install syslog-ng

    或者

    sudo yum install syslog-ng
  • Logstash

    sudo apt-get install logstash

    或者

    sudo yum install logstash

配置日志服务器

安装完成后,需要配置日志服务器以接收和存储日志数据,以下是一些基本的配置步骤:

1 配置Rsyslog

  • 编辑Rsyslog配置文件:
    sudo nano /etc/rsyslog.conf
  • 添加以下配置以接收所有日志:
    $ModLoad imklog
    $ModLoad immark
    $ModLoad imfile
    $ModLoad imtcp
    $ModLoad imudp
    $ModLoad imuxsock
    $ModLoad immysql
    $ModLoad imhttp
    $WorkDirectory /var/run/rsyslog
    $MaxHops 5
    $LoadModule imtcp modulepath=/usr/lib/x86_64-linux-gnu/rsyslog modularname=imtcp
    $LoadModule imudp modulepath=/usr/lib/x86_64-linux-gnu/rsyslog modularname=imudp
    $LoadModule imuxsock modulepath=/usr/lib/x86_64-linux-gnu/rsyslog modularname=imuxsock
    $InputUser
    $InputUnixSocket /dev/log
    $InputTCPServer 0.0.0.0:514
    $InputUDP 0.0.0.0:514
    $InputHTTPServer 0.0.0.0:514
    $InputMySQLServer localhost local
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ile
    $InputUserLog
    $InputSyslogTag
    $InputFilterChain imuxsock imklog immark imfile

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/181787.html

(0)
上一篇2025年12月21日 02:16
下一篇 2025年12月21日 02:18

相关推荐

  • 频域图像增强处理,如何优化图像质量与细节展现?

    频域图像增强处理图像增强是图像处理领域的一个重要分支,其目的是改善图像质量,使其更适合特定应用,频域图像增强处理是图像增强技术中的一种,通过对图像的频域特性进行分析和处理,达到改善图像质量的目的,本文将介绍频域图像增强处理的基本原理、常用方法以及应用领域,频域图像增强处理的基本原理频域变换频域变换是将图像从空间……

    2025年12月18日
    050
  • 建网站制作_建站网站制作如何选择合适的建站服务和专业团队?

    全方位解析网站建设的全过程了解建站需求在开始建站之前,首先要明确建站的目的和需求,以下是一些常见的建站需求:展示企业形象:通过网站展示公司的产品、服务、企业文化等,提升品牌形象,电子商务:搭建在线购物平台,实现商品展示、下单、支付等功能,发布:建立个人或企业博客,发布文章、新闻、资讯等,互动交流:搭建论坛、社区……

    2025年11月1日
    0140
  • 监控集成服务器,如何实现监控视频集成服务器的优化与高效应用?

    随着信息技术的飞速发展,监控集成服务器和监控视频集成服务器在各个领域中的应用越来越广泛,本文将详细介绍监控集成服务器和监控视频集成服务器的功能、优势以及在实际应用中的重要性,监控集成服务器概述1 定义监控集成服务器是一种集成了视频监控、数据采集、存储、分析和处理等功能的高性能服务器,它能够实现多路视频信号的实时……

    2025年11月3日
    0210
  • 陕西服务器租用价格为何波动如此之大?揭秘性价比之选!

    随着互联网技术的飞速发展,服务器租用已成为许多企业和个人提升网络服务质量和效率的重要手段,陕西作为我国西部的重要城市,服务器租用市场也日益繁荣,本文将为您详细介绍陕西服务器租用的价格情况,帮助您了解市场行情,陕西服务器租用价格概述服务器类型陕西服务器租用市场提供多种类型的服务器,包括物理服务器、虚拟服务器等,不……

    2025年11月25日
    0110

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注